119 providers in Ankle Surgery, Endocrinology, Neuromuscular Diseases, Pulmonary And Respiratory Disease Care

119 providers in Ankle Surgery, Endocrinology, Neuromuscular Diseases, Pulmonary And Respiratory Disease Care